Jeremy Mallais (Saint John, NB) finished 2-3 in the 18-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Mallais defeated
Trent Skanes (St. John's, NL) 7-1, then went on to lose 4-2 against Stuart Thompson (Dartmouth, NS). Mallais lost 4-3 to Scott Jones (Moncton, NB) where Mallais responded with a 6-3 win over Alex Robichaud (Moncton, NB). Mallais went on to lose 5-1 against Kendal Thompson (Halifax, NS) in their final qualifying round match.
 
Mallais earned 0.811 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ins, moving up 7 spots the World Ranking Standings into 267th place overall with 8.664 total points. Mallais ranks 256th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 2.362 points earned so far this season.
